    started a topic Orrid Bug in 5.13 cats Photo editing

    Orrid Bug in 5.13 cats Photo editing

    Anyone tried any Photo editing with 5.13's???

    Went out shot some Pictures today and due to crap light they needed a bit of adjustment. Loaded up Coral Photo Paint X and just for the fun of it used the smart fix which made a complete balls up. Thats normal so I tried it manually and I noticed that the sky always seemed to saturated. Even just doing basic brightness adjustment the sky became blocky.

    Loaded up Photo Shop CS and the same problem. Camera dicky???

    Loaded up previous photos which were fine before and the sky had darker squares in them on some Photo's.

    Tried the Microsoft viewer and the photos showed up fine.

    Set the drivers to default still the same problem.

    Removed the 5.13's and installed 5.12's and the problem has gone.
